  • Patent number: 9846321
    Abstract: A voltage adjustment circuit for adjusting a voltage to be supplied to scanning lines of a display device includes a slope adjustment circuit configured to adjust a slope of a decrease in the voltage based on data that is externally input, and a clamp voltage adjustment circuit configured to adjust a voltage value at which the voltage is clamped based on the data.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: November 25, 2013
    Date of Patent: December 19, 2017
    Assignee: Cypress Semiconductor Corporation
    Inventors: Katashi Hasegawa, Masaya Mizutani

  • Patent number: 7782144
    Abstract: A low pass filter can be built in a chip by reducing the value of circuit element forming a low pass filter in a PLL circuit, especially by reducing the value of a electrostatic capacity. An active filter used in a PLL circuit having two charge pump circuits in a subsequent stage of a phase comparator includes a first circuit component connected between the output of one charge pump circuit and a ground, a second circuit component between the output of another charge pump circuit and the ground, and a voltage adder for adding up voltages between both ends of each of the first and second circuit components.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: December 28, 2005
    Date of Patent: August 24, 2010
    Assignee: Fujitsu Semiconductor Limited
    Inventor: Katashi Hasegawa
  • Patent number: 7573970
    Abstract: A prescaler that operates in a broad band. The prescaler includes a buffer and a counter. The buffer includes a first amplification circuit, which has three inverter circuits of different drive capacities, a second amplification circuit, which has four series-connected inverter circuits, and a feedback circuit. One of the inverter circuits is connected between a capacitor and an inverter circuit via a first switch circuit and a second switch circuit. This varies the drive capacity of the first amplification circuit. The feedback circuit functions as a variable resistor having two transistors.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: August 28, 2006
    Date of Patent: August 11, 2009
    Assignee: Fujitsu Microelectronics Limited
    Inventors: Katashi Hasegawa, Koju Aoki, Hiroshi Baba
